Before attempting any installation, ensure your PC meets the official specifications for Operating System: Windows 7/8/8.1/10 (64-Bit required). Processor (CPU): Intel Core i3-2100 @ 3.1GHz or AMD Phenom 7950 Quad-Core Recommended: Intel i5-2550K @ 3.4GHz or AMD FX-6350 Six-Core Memory (RAM): 4GB minimum; 8GB recommended. Graphics (GPU): ATI Radeon HD 5770 NVIDIA GTX 650 Recommended: ATI Radeon HD 6870 NVIDIA GTX 460 15GB of free hard disk space. Version 11.0. 2. Common Issues with Ocean of Games

The nostalgic appeal of FIFA 16 and the desire to play a lighter, classic football game on a budget PC is understandable. However, the security cost is too high. A single piece of ransomware from a cracked installer can cost hundreds of dollars to recover from—far more than the $5–10 you would spend on a legal key or EA Play subscription.
